[Koha-patches] [PATCH] More fixes for Bug 2704, 440 Display Issues

Owen Leonard oleonard at myacpl.org
Thu Apr 30 18:36:19 CEST 2009


Multiple series now display along with other detailed bibliographic information. Series title is displayed along with volume information. The template no longer displays information from biblioitems like volume and volumedesc in favor of information pulled directly from the MARC record.
---
 .../prog/en/modules/catalogue/detail.tmpl          |   11 ++++++++---
 .../opac-tmpl/prog/en/modules/opac-detail.tmpl     |    6 ++----
 2 files changed, 10 insertions(+), 7 deletions(-)

diff --git a/koha-tmpl/intranet-tmpl/prog/en/modules/catalogue/detail.tmpl b/koha-tmpl/intranet-tmpl/prog/en/modules/catalogue/detail.tmpl
index 554f7fd..de8bfd0 100644
--- a/koha-tmpl/intranet-tmpl/prog/en/modules/catalogue/detail.tmpl
+++ b/koha-tmpl/intranet-tmpl/prog/en/modules/catalogue/detail.tmpl
@@ -58,9 +58,7 @@ function verify_images() {
         
     <h3><!-- TMPL_VAR NAME="title" escape="html" --> <!-- TMPL_VAR NAME="subtitle" --></h3> 
             <!-- TMPL_UNLESS NAME="item-level_itypes" --><img src="<!-- TMPL_VAR NAME="imageurl" -->" alt="<!-- TMPL_VAR NAME="description" -->" title="<!-- TMPL_VAR NAME="description" -->"><!-- /TMPL_UNLESS -->
-<p>            <!-- TMPL_IF name="volume" --> <!-- TMPL_VAR name="volume" --><!-- /TMPL_IF -->
-            <!-- TMPL_IF name="volumedesc" -->, <!-- TMPL_VAR name="volumedesc" --><!-- /TMPL_IF --> <!-- TMPL_IF NAME="number" --> <!-- TMPL_VAR NAME="number" --> <!-- /TMPL_IF --></p>
-            <!-- TMPL_IF name="unititle" -->, <!-- TMPL_VAR name="unititle" escape="html" -->/<!-- /TMPL_IF -->
+            <!-- TMPL_IF name="unititle" --><p><!-- TMPL_VAR name="unititle" escape="html" --></p><!-- /TMPL_IF -->
             <!-- TMPL_IF NAME="author" --><p>By <a href="/cgi-bin/koha/catalogue/search.pl?q=au:<!-- TMPL_VAR NAME="author" ESCAPE="url" -->"><!-- TMPL_VAR NAME="author" --></a></p><!-- /TMPL_IF -->
         <ul>
         <!-- TMPL_IF name="MARCAUTHORS" -->
@@ -72,6 +70,13 @@ function verify_images() {
         </ul>
             </li>
         <!-- /TMPL_IF -->
+<!-- TMPL_IF NAME="MARCSERIES" -->
+		<li><strong>Series: </strong><ul><!-- TMPL_LOOP NAME="MARCSERIES" -->
+		<li><!-- TMPL_LOOP NAME="MARCSERIES_SUBFIELDS_LOOP" --> <!-- TMPL_IF NAME="value" --><a href="/cgi-bin/koha/catalogue/search.pl?q=se:<!-- TMPL_VAR NAME="value" ESCAPE="url"-->"><!-- TMPL_VAR NAME="value" --></a><!-- /TMPL_IF --><!-- TMPL_IF NAME="volumenum" -->. <!-- TMPL_VAR NAME="volumenum" --><!-- /TMPL_IF --><!-- /TMPL_LOOP --></li> 
+		<!-- /TMPL_LOOP -->
+		</ul>
+		</li>
+<!-- /TMPL_IF -->
         <!-- TMPL_IF name="publishercode" -->
     <li><strong>Published by:</strong>
         <a href="/cgi-bin/koha/catalogue/search.pl?q=pb:<!-- TMPL_VAR NAME="publishercode" ESCAPE="url" -->">
diff --git a/koha-tmpl/opac-tmpl/prog/en/modules/opac-detail.tmpl b/koha-tmpl/opac-tmpl/prog/en/modules/opac-detail.tmpl
index c4123e8..57a0262 100644
--- a/koha-tmpl/opac-tmpl/prog/en/modules/opac-detail.tmpl
+++ b/koha-tmpl/opac-tmpl/prog/en/modules/opac-detail.tmpl
@@ -76,8 +76,6 @@
             <!-- TMPL_VAR NAME="itemtype" -->
         <!-- /TMPL_IF -->
         ] <!-- /TMPL_UNLESS -->
-        <!-- TMPL_IF name="volume" --> <!-- TMPL_VAR NAME="volume" --><!-- /TMPL_IF -->
-        <!-- TMPL_IF name="volumedesc" -->, <!-- TMPL_VAR NAME="volumedesc" --><!-- /TMPL_IF --> <!-- TMPL_IF NAME="number" --> <!-- TMPL_VAR NAME="number" --> <!-- /TMPL_IF -->
         <!-- TMPL_IF name="unititle" -->, <!-- TMPL_VAR NAME="unititle" --><!-- /TMPL_IF -->
     </span>
 
@@ -95,8 +93,8 @@
     <span class="results_summary"><span class="label">Series:</span>
             <!-- TMPL_LOOP NAME="MARCSERIES" -->
             <!-- TMPL_LOOP NAME="MARCSERIES_SUBFIELDS_LOOP" -->
-            <a href="/cgi-bin/koha/opac-search.pl?q=se:<!-- TMPL_VAR NAME="value"-->"><!-- TMPL_VAR NAME="value" --></a>
-            <!-- /TMPL_LOOP -->
+            <!-- TMPL_IF NAME="value" --><a href="/cgi-bin/koha/opac-search.pl?q=se:<!-- TMPL_VAR NAME="value" ESCAPE="url"-->"><!-- TMPL_VAR NAME="value" --></a><!-- /TMPL_IF --><!-- TMPL_IF NAME="volumenum" -->. <!-- TMPL_VAR NAME="volumenum" --><!-- /TMPL_IF -->
+            <!-- /TMPL_LOOP --> <!-- TMPL_UNLESS NAME="__last__" -->|<!-- /TMPL_UNLESS -->
             <!-- /TMPL_LOOP -->
     </span>
     <!-- /TMPL_IF -->
-- 
1.5.6.5




More information about the Koha-patches mailing list